When Tumblr first came out I started an account and posted little things on the side but didn’t link to it anywhere. After a month or two I realized I had posted loads of content there and nothing to my primary site. So it seemed logical to switch.

Garrett Murray, interviewed by Chris Bowler. This is why I switched completely to Tumblr, too, despite having run my own homebrew CMS for years prior. (via marco)

We do this too, at TBG. We have a homebrew CMS, but a bunch of us now just use Tumblr, and import our entries into the TBG CMS via RSS. It’s so much easier to Tumbleblog. (via rickwebb)

I still don’t get Tumblr. I like to read it because it’s quick and easy, but the whole reblog thing doesn’t really click with me. I mean, why would I want to make all of my followers read a comment that I want to make on someone else’s post? And this adding on to the “Source” of a quote to add my two-cents. Messy. I get that they’re trying to “fix” comments, and that it seems like a lot of people can work with it, but so far it hasn’t made me want to really do much more than reload my dashboard and [love - had to convert because the bracket was screwing the HTML] things.

(via bustr)

Buster brings up a good point and I should be clear: It annoys the shit out of me that tumblr doesn’t have comments, I think Reblogging is fun but not a replacement and I think far, far more feel this way than Tumblr believes. The lack of commenting is Tumblr’s equivalent of AT&T’s shitty network - everyone puts up with it because they have to, but are kind of annoyed by it.

(via rickwebb)

— Agreed! See, none of you would have to read that entire thread if I could just have commented on Rick’s post. As an old school LJer (as Rick and Buster both are too), the comments on LJ allow for the most interesting, elaborate, ongoing conversations, something that Tumblr isn’t very good at. Tumblr seems to mostly encourage sniping.
